I still see some ": Non-existent recent message(s) 4294967295,
nmsgs=0", but its not fatal, gotta to find out why someday.
As for real life testing... It does reduce the load on a server
with 3000 users by a average of 50% on the long run.
Unless management decide to switch to a Maildir imap/pop servers,
I'll have more data on Monday.
